After two years of testing, Navy uniform officials plan to vote on upgrades to both the dress white and the dress blue “crackerjack” uniforms within the year, according to an officer on the Navy Uniform Board.
The improvements were meant to modernize the traditional E-6 and below uniforms and make them more functional. Tests were completed at the end of 2008, and since then, officials have been trying to make the uniforms ready for final approval.
